Output 68d482a02dd4b8afdf9ff7b7f98deb55e307b331e656f85f4bb2b478ce39ba68:0

value
1567527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812ff65fb4ca9b66a148ae60226528e91d77d858 OP_EQUAL
address
3DU6YmwimBLVX8mhhJJbjXe5wiXHEECugq
transaction
68d482a02dd4b8afdf9ff7b7f98deb55e307b331e656f85f4bb2b478ce39ba68
confirmations
429246
spent
true